Innovation-Driven Growth in the Transdermal Drug Delivery Market 

Innovation remains the cornerstone of the transdermal drug delivery market. For example, advanced patch technologies integrating microneedles have paved the way for more efficient drug permeability across the stratum corneum. These systems enable the delivery of macromolecules such as insulin and vaccines, which were traditionally considered unsuitable for passive transdermal administration.

Datavagyanik observes that next-generation hydrogel-based patches have captured significant market attention due to their improved adhesion, controlled release profiles, and enhanced patient comfort. The evolution of wearable electronic transdermal patches, capable of real-time monitoring and dosage adjustment, is poised to redefine the transdermal drug delivery market. These innovations are addressing a broad range of therapeutic areas including pain management, hormone replacement therapy, and smoking cessation, all of which continue to demonstrate robust growth trajectories.

Segmentation by Technology in the Transdermal Drug Delivery Market 

Technology is a key segmentation pillar in the transdermal drug delivery market, encompassing passive, active, and microneedle-based systems. For instance, passive systems still dominate due to their proven reliability and cost-effectiveness, but Datavagyanik reports that microneedle-enhanced technologies are growing at more than 14% annually, thanks to superior permeability and minimal skin irritation. Active transdermal systems using iontophoresis or electroporation are also gaining momentum, particularly in the treatment of chronic conditions where higher molecular weight drugs must be delivered. The robust pace of innovation across these technology classes underscores the dynamic and competitive nature of the transdermal drug delivery market, where differentiation is achieved through enhanced efficiency and patient comfort.

Price Trends in the Transdermal Drug Delivery Market 

The price structure of the transdermal drug delivery market is shaped by raw material costs, manufacturing complexity, and competitive pressures. For example, Datavagyanik highlights that high-quality backing materials, pressure-sensitive adhesives, and sophisticated rate-controlling membranes contribute to the overall production expenses. The average price of advanced microneedle-based patches can be 20–30% higher than conventional passive systems, reflecting added technical features. Nevertheless, pricing has moderated in recent years due to rising generic entries and the scaling of manufacturing capabilities, helping to democratize access to transdermal therapies. This trend is particularly evident in hormone replacement patches, where generic competition has driven prices down by nearly 15% over the last five years, making these therapies more accessible to a wider patient pool.
